fixes for plugin integration
This commit is contained in:
parent
fb75e2e53d
commit
66c652eb51
|
@ -1274,7 +1274,7 @@ class ElectrumWindow(QMainWindow):
|
||||||
self.payto_help.set_alt(None)
|
self.payto_help.set_alt(None)
|
||||||
self.set_pay_from([])
|
self.set_pay_from([])
|
||||||
self.update_status()
|
self.update_status()
|
||||||
|
run_hook('do_clear')
|
||||||
|
|
||||||
|
|
||||||
def set_addrs_frozen(self,addrs,freeze):
|
def set_addrs_frozen(self,addrs,freeze):
|
||||||
|
@ -2723,7 +2723,7 @@ class ElectrumWindow(QMainWindow):
|
||||||
def plugins_dialog(self):
|
def plugins_dialog(self):
|
||||||
from electrum.plugins import plugins
|
from electrum.plugins import plugins
|
||||||
|
|
||||||
d = QDialog(self)
|
self.pluginsdialog = d = QDialog(self)
|
||||||
d.setWindowTitle(_('Electrum Plugins'))
|
d.setWindowTitle(_('Electrum Plugins'))
|
||||||
d.setModal(1)
|
d.setModal(1)
|
||||||
|
|
||||||
|
@ -2774,15 +2774,12 @@ class ElectrumWindow(QMainWindow):
|
||||||
cb.clicked.connect(mk_toggle(cb,p,w))
|
cb.clicked.connect(mk_toggle(cb,p,w))
|
||||||
grid.addWidget(HelpButton(p.description()), i, 2)
|
grid.addWidget(HelpButton(p.description()), i, 2)
|
||||||
except Exception:
|
except Exception:
|
||||||
print_msg(_("Error: cannot display plugin"), p)
|
print_msg("Error: cannot display plugin", p)
|
||||||
traceback.print_exc(file=sys.stdout)
|
traceback.print_exc(file=sys.stdout)
|
||||||
grid.setRowStretch(i+1,1)
|
grid.setRowStretch(i+1,1)
|
||||||
|
|
||||||
vbox.addLayout(close_button(d))
|
vbox.addLayout(close_button(d))
|
||||||
|
|
||||||
d.exec_()
|
d.exec_()
|
||||||
|
|
||||||
|
|
||||||
def show_account_details(self, k):
|
def show_account_details(self, k):
|
||||||
account = self.wallet.accounts[k]
|
account = self.wallet.accounts[k]
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ue